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1499009707 0116455 6855 49491416258 5217
56562177912 238630336
56562177912 238630336
25 9981307 673 52714374
All about undefined
Interested in learning more?
56562177912 238630336
25 9981307 673 52714374
See more
197 17299401825
3590 06765 31 7372125241
See more
555864 53426866 329707
025 7611682 63074 6652676 93
See more